Jackson, Green and Preston are delighted to offer to the market this two bedroom ground floor apartment, located in this popular development of Grosvenor Crescent within close proximity to Grimsby town centre.
This well planned accommodation briefly comprises of entrance hallway, living room, kitchen, 2 bedrooms and shower room.
Externally the property benefits from an allocated parking space and communal gardens, which are maintained in line with the service charge.
The property benefits from uPVC double glazing throughout and a gas central heating system.
Available to the market with NO "CHAIN", this could be an excellent home for any purchaser and viewing is highly recommended for this excellent opportunity.

Rooms

Ground Floor

Entrance Hallway
With a timber door, radiator and a storage cupboard.

Living Room 3.84m x 4.7m
With uPVC double glazed double doors leading onto the communal gardens, ceiling coving and a radiator.

Kitchen 2.55m x 4.27m
Located off the living room with a range of wall and base units incorporating a basin with mixer tap, cooker with four-ring gas hob and extractor as well as space for a dishwasher and stand alone 'fridge-freezer. Complete with partial tiling, ample dining space, radiator, uPVC double glazed rear window and the combination boiler.

Bedroom 1 4.29m x 2.82m
With a uPVC double glazed front window, ceiling coving, radiator and built-in wardrobes.

Bedroom 2 4.28m x 2.36m
With a uPVC double glazed front window, radiator, ceiling coving and built-in wardrobes.

Shower Room
A three piece suite comprising of a walk-in shower, vanity basin and a w.c. Partially tiled and complete with an extractor fan.

Gardens
The property benefits from an allocated parking space to the front of the property as well as enjoying the benefit of all the communal gardens at the development.

Tenure
Leasehold - For a term of 999 years from 5th April 1983. All interested parties are advised to make their own enquiries.

    Broadband speed is measured in megabits per second, with the number returned showing how fast the connection is. Each reading is based on the highest predicted speed of any major broadband network for services that deliver the download speeds. The following are the different readings that we may display:

    Basic: Up to 30 Mbit/s
    Super-fast: Between 30 Mbit/s and 300 Mbit/s
    Ultra-fast: Over 300 Mbit/s

    The data is updated three times a year. The checker results are predictions and should not be regarded as guaranteed. For more information, see: https://checker.ofcom.org.uk/en-gb/about-checker#Answer_0_2

    Mobile phone signal availability and predicted strength: obtained from Ofcom on December 22, 2021

    Mobile signal predictions are provided by the four UK mobile network operators: EE, O2, Three and Vodafone. Predictions can vary significantly from the coverage you may actually experience as a result of local factors (especially terrain). Ofcom has tested the actual coverage provided in various locations around the UK to help ensure that these predictions are reasonable. The values shown against a property can be broken down as follows:

    Clear: No bars, no signal predicted
    Red: One bar, reliable signal unlikely
    Amber: Two bars, may experience problems with connectivity
    Green: Three bars, likely to have good coverage and receive a data rate to support basic web services
    Enhanced: Full bars, likely to have good coverage indoors and to receive an enhanced data rate to support multimedia services
